Because of their high resistance to tetanus toxin dogs often have a long incubation period and frequently develop tetanus that is localized to the area of the wound such as stiffness and rigidity in the limb with a wound. Once inside the wound in conditions where oxygen is lacking and the bodys tissue is decaying the bacteria produce a poisonous chemical or toxin called tetanospasmin. One of the most common ways a dog can get infected with tetanus is if they step on a sharp object that is contaminated with Clostridium tetani and the bacterial spores bury deep within the tissue.

Signs of Tetanus in Dogs Curled lips Clenched jaw lockjaw Trouble swallowing Drooling Muscle stiffness Difficulty walking Muscle tremors or spasms Unable to bend legs Difficulty breathing.
